Rumah >pangkalan data >tutorial mysql >Apakah DDL dan DML, dan bagaimana ia berfungsi bersama dalam SQL untuk mengurus pangkalan data?

Apakah DDL dan DML, dan bagaimana ia berfungsi bersama dalam SQL untuk mengurus pangkalan data?

Patricia Arquette
Patricia Arquetteasal
2025-01-12 06:26:43829semak imbas

What are DDL and DML, and how do they work together within SQL to manage databases?

Pengurusan Pangkalan Data SQL: Penyelaman Mendalam ke dalam DDL dan DML

Artikel ini meneroka komponen teras pengurusan pangkalan data SQL: Bahasa Definisi Data (DDL) dan Bahasa Manipulasi Data (DML). Kami akan memeriksa fungsi individu mereka dan cara mereka berfungsi bersama.

Bahasa Definisi Data (DDL): Rangka Tindakan Pangkalan Data

Arahan DDL ialah asas seni bina pangkalan data anda. Mereka menentukan cara data disusun dan disimpan. Fungsi DDL utama termasuk:

  • Mencipta elemen pangkalan data: Ini merangkumi penciptaan pangkalan data, jadual, indeks dan struktur pangkalan data penting yang lain.
  • Mengubah suai elemen pangkalan data: Membenarkan perubahan pada komponen pangkalan data sedia ada, seperti menambah lajur baharu pada jadual atau menukar jenis data.
  • Memadamkan elemen pangkalan data: Memudahkan pengalihan keluar jadual, indeks atau komponen pangkalan data lain yang tidak diperlukan lagi.

Bahasa Manipulasi Data (DML): Berinteraksi dengan Data

Arahan DML memfokuskan pada interaksi data langsung. Ia membolehkan anda melakukan pelbagai tindakan:

  • Menambah data: Memasukkan rekod baharu ke dalam jadual anda.
  • Mengubah suai data: Mengemas kini nilai data sedia ada dalam jadual.
  • Mengalih keluar data: Memadamkan rekod tertentu atau keseluruhan jadual.
  • Mendapatkan semula data: Menyoal jadual untuk mengekstrak data berdasarkan keadaan tertentu.

Sinergi DDL dan DML dalam SQL

DDL dan DML adalah bahagian penting Bahasa Pertanyaan Berstruktur (SQL), bahasa standard untuk pengurusan pangkalan data hubungan. Penyataan DDL mentakrif dan mengubah suai struktur pangkalan data, manakala penyataan DML mengendalikan manipulasi data dalam struktur yang ditentukan itu. Bersama-sama, mereka membentuk sistem yang lengkap untuk mengurus pangkalan data, membolehkan pentadbir dan pembangun mentakrifkan struktur data dan melaksanakan operasi pada data itu sendiri.

Atas ialah kandungan terperinci Apakah DDL dan DML, dan bagaimana ia berfungsi bersama dalam SQL untuk mengurus pangkalan data?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n